Cost Breakdown of Private ADHD Diagnosis
The cost of getting a [private adhd assessment bedford](http://bing-qing.com/members/yardcat2/activity/150158/) ADHD diagnosis in the UK can differ significantly depending upon a number of aspects, including the clinic's location, the expert carrying out the assessment, and the particular services included. Below is a table summing up normal expenses connected with private ADHD diagnosis:
ServiceApproximated Cost (₤)DescriptionPreliminary Consultation₤ 150 - ₤ 250An initial assessment to discuss symptoms and history.Comprehensive Assessment₤ 600 - ₤ 1,500An in-depth assessment involving interviews, surveys, and observations.Follow-Up Consultation₤ 100 - ₤ 200A session to examine outcomes and go over next steps.Report Generation₤ 100 - ₤ 300Documentation of findings and suggestions.Medication Management Consultation₤ 200 - ₤ 300Continuous assessments for medication management.
Note: Prices may vary based upon geographical area and the experience of the clinician.
Elements Influencing Costs
A number of elements can affect the total cost of a private ADHD diagnosis:

Prestige of the Clinic: Established centers with a strong credibility may charge greater fees due to their level of proficiency and service.

Type of Specialist: Psychiatrists, psychologists, and ADHD specialists can have differing fees, with psychiatrists usually being more expensive.

Area: Clinics in metropolitan locations like London frequently charge more compared to those in rural areas.

Comprehensive Nature of the Assessment: Some centers may offer plan deals that consist of multiple services at a reduced rate, while others might charge separately for each element.
The Process of Private ADHD Diagnosis
The process for getting a private ADHD diagnosis generally follows these actions:

Initial Consultation: This session will be focused on the individual's signs and medical history. The clinician may conduct initial assessments or questionnaires.

Comprehensive Assessment: This is a more comprehensive evaluation including standardized tests, direct observation, and feedback from household or teachers (if applicable).

Report and Diagnosis: Following the assessment, the clinician will provide an official diagnosis, if applicable, along with a detailed report outlining their findings and recommended recommendations.

Follow-Up: A follow-up assessment will normally be scheduled to discuss the diagnosis, management alternatives, and possible treatment strategies, including medication if required.

Ongoing Management: For people identified with ADHD, continued assistance and follow-up appointments may be necessary. This will sustain extra costs.
